* Thermosphere: The ionosphere is embedded within the thermosphere, a layer of the Earth's atmosphere above the mesosphere.
* Heaviside Layer: This name, proposed by the British physicist Oliver Heaviside, was initially used for the reflecting layer of the ionosphere.
* Kennelly-Heaviside Layer: This term recognizes both Oliver Heaviside and Arthur Kennelly who, independently, predicted the existence of the reflecting layer of the ionosphere.
* Radio-reflecting layer: This term highlights the ionosphere's crucial role in radio wave propagation.
* Charged layer: This term emphasizes the presence of charged particles in the ionosphere.
While the ionosphere itself doesn't have a widely recognized synonym, these terms offer different perspectives on its nature and function.
